Ignition Keys

Volvo cars are powered by ignition keys (also called transponder keys). They contain an embedded microchip which transmits a message to the antenna ring when inserted into the ignition. The code is read by the engine control unit to determine if the key is legal and is allowed to start. Keys are a reliable anti-theft measure for your Volvo.

A locksmith who is trained can repair or replace the ignition lock cylinder on your Volvo. This is helpful if the key is hard to remove or insert into the ignition. This can indicate that the wafer tumblers are worn out.

Be sure to determine the main reason the main reason your Volvo car key isn't functioning before contacting a service provider. It could not be the actual key it could be an issue with your ignition cylinder. In this scenario replacing the cylinder would be more involved than simply having a replacement key made.

Transponder Keys

The most recent Volvo models come with a specific type of key, known as a transponder key. This helps to avoid car thefts by ensuring that only the correct key is able to start your car. The key fob is equipped with a microchip, which transmits an signal from the antenna inside your Volvo engine. If the signal isn't received by the immobilizer it will stop your engine and stop you from starting your vehicle. To replace the Volvo Transponder Key, you will need to contact your dealership. Locksmiths can program keys directly into the Volvo immobilizer with a tool.
